WHAT IS CREATION?

Creation is the sum of all God's Thoughts,
in number infinite, and everywhere
without all limit. Only Love creates,
and only like Itself. There was no time
when all that It created was not there.
Nor will there be a time when anything
that It created suffers any change.
Forever and forever are God's Thoughts
exactly as They were and as They are,
unchanged through time and after time is done.
God's Thoughts are given all the power that
Their own Creator has. For He would add
to Love by Its extension. Thus His Son
shares in creation, and must therefore share
in power to create. What God has willed
to be forever one will still be one
when time is over; and will not be changed
throughout the course of time, remaining as
it was before the thought of time began.
Creation is the opposite of all
illusions, for Creation is the truth.
Creation is the holy Son of God,
for in Creation is His Will complete
in every aspect, making every part
container of the whole. Its oneness is
forever guaranteed inviolate;
forever held within His holy Will
beyond all possibility of harm,
of separation, imperfection and
of any spot upon its sinlessness.
We are creation; we the Sons of God.
We seem to be discrete and unaware
of our eternal unity with Him.
Yet back of all our doubts, past all our fears,
there still is certainty. For Love remains
with all Its Thoughts, Its sureness being Theirs.
God's memory is in our holy minds,
which know their oneness, and their unity
with their Creator. Let our function be
only to let this memory return,
only to let God's Will be done on earth,
only to be restored to sanity,
and to be but as God created us.
Our Father calls to us. We hear His Voice,
and we forgive creation in the Name
of its Creator, Holiness Itself,
Whose holiness His own creation shares;
Whose holiness is still a part of us.

ACIM Edmonton - Sarah's Reflections
LESSON 326 I am forever an Effect of God.
Sarah's Commentary:
This Lesson reminds us that we, as a holy Thought in God's Mind, have never left our holy home. We are forever His Effect. We are His Creation. "Creation is the sum of all God's Thoughts, in number infinite, and everywhere without all limit." (W.PII.Q11.What is Creation?1.1) "As You created me I have remained." (W.326.1.3) We have all His characteristics. Nothing about what we are is unlike God except whatever we have conjured up in our own imagination that we think we are instead.The body and personality with which we identify are not what we are.
When we release our mistaken ideas about ourselves to the Holy Spirit, we experience a reflection of our true Self as created by God. It requires acceptance of the Correction (Atonement). Despite what we may think of ourselves, the truth is that there is nothing we can do or have done to change God's creation. In other words, we have not changed the truth about ourselves because we can't change what God created. It is very reassuring to know that we are still the pristine, pure, holy, and divine Sons of God. There is nothing we have done that has changed the truth no matter how we think we have screwed up or what mistakes we have made. We have not made ourselves into "something else." We need not hold onto guilt and self-punishment for what we believe we have done. We need only take responsibility for the error, but only for the Correction. Our innocence is here now.
We watched a beautiful movie called Sun Chaser, which illustrates how guilt from the past drove a young doctor to close his heart and take on a self-concept that reflected self-hate. His journey was about forgiving himself as he journeyed through his darkness. It required great honesty where he came to express his anger, which had been held contained in his persona that he reflected to the world.
Today's Lesson is very much like Lesson 67, "Love created me like Itself" a statement of what we are that is described as "complete and accurate. This is why you are the light of the world." (W.67.1.1-2) Jesus says that this is why our reality and our nature is wholly unchanged and unchangeable. We are asked to release everything we have accepted about ourselves that blocks this truth. Everything that we have come to think we are is false. We are not what we call ourselves. We are not our bodies. We are not our thoughts. We are not our personalities, nor the concepts and beliefs we hold about ourselves. We cannot suffer and die. Our minds are simply preoccupied with false thoughts, beliefs, concepts, and images that we have chosen to believe.
In Chapter 7, in Section I, "The Last Step," (T.7.I) (ACIM OE T.7.I."Introduction") Jesus reminds us that we all see ourselves as outside of the Kingdom, so it is hard for us to imagine we have never left our home with God. How can we, as a Thought in the mind of God, ever leave our Source? It would mean that this thought would have to be released from God's Mind. We need the experience of the holy instant so we can have a glimpse of our wholeness. It is an instant of transcendence where we recognize that the ego is not who we are. You may want to check out Chapter 15.IV that speaks of practicing the holy instant where specific instructions are given us by Jesus on how we can be released from littleness.
Jesus reminds us that we are too afraid of God---too afraid of Love---so our awakening to reality is preceded by the happy dream. All our practice of the Lessons is to experience the miracle and thus to facilitate awakening from the dream. The miracle shifts our perception from fearful dreams to gentle dreams. With each experience, our motivation increases until, at the end, we can have the confidence and assurance that "You will gather Your effects into the tranquil Heaven of Your Love." (W.326.1.8). This is such a beautiful image of our homecoming after having wandered off from the tranquility of our home in God.
We are not these discrete and limited beings. We are One with God. "We seem to be discrete, and unaware of our eternal unity with Him." (W.PII.Q11.4.2) Yet we can become aware of what we are as we take the steps laid out for us. We have been given a step-by-step process to go past all our doubts and fears, moment by moment, to experience peace and joy and be restored to sanity. Certainty is of God. In this world, nothing is certain. Our notion of what love is can turn to anger and hate in an instant. The closest reflection of love in this world is forgiveness.
With each forgiving thought, we recognize that we are not separate. When we forgive, we recognize the innocence of our brother, and thus, we recognize our own. "Each one you see in light brings your light closer to your awareness. Love always leads to love." (T.13.VI.I0.3-4) (ACIM OE T.12.VI.54) It is encouraging to know that love, innocence, and joy are already in us. As we extend them to our brothers, we know we have them in us to give. It is a decision to step back from our reactive inclination to attack and make a choice instead to forgive our misperceptions and turn to the Holy Spirit to ask for His interpretation in place of our own. This does take discipline of the mind. It means to have constant vigilance on behalf of God and the Kingdom and to step away from the ego mind, which counsels us against our own best interests.
Even the thought in my mind that someone has done something wrong and that they are guilty must be seen as an attack. Even the thought in my mind that something outside of me is the reason for how I am feeling needs correction. For example, we are currently renovating our bathroom. There are many decisions to be made such as determining which tiles to pick along with all the other decisions. I was starting to get frustrated and overwhelmed with the process and angry about having to take responsibility for all these decisions. I noticed how much I was making this a problem instead of an opportunity. I became aware of my thoughts and stepped back and asked the Holy Spirit to please make this easy for me. At the very next tile store, along came an angel, who beautifully guided us through the process, and all was made truly easy. Such events help me to recognize the constant presence of Help, always there. We just need to pay attention and follow the joy. We are not an effect of the ego. We truly are an effect of God. What that means is there need not be any anxiety or worry. We can rest in the knowledge that everything is unfolding perfectly for our highest good.
With each prayer, we make a personal appeal to our own decision-making minds to open to the experience of God's power, and that power is simply the power to extend love here on earth. How do we manifest this power? We extend love and blessings to everyone we meet---not by our own volition, but with the willingness and desire to know their innocence. We see that we are the same with every brother. We choose to see the innocence and beauty in everyone. We see the Christ, but that is not something that can be manufactured. We are often triggered by circumstances, people, and events in our lives, and we may react with anger, frustration, and judgment. Since this world is a classroom for healing, we have a choice to either act on those feelings that are triggered in us or become aware of our unhealed pain and ask for help. This is an opportunity to investigate the beliefs we hold that do not serve us. It is not to judge ourselves, but simply to notice.
Isn't it reassuring to know that we can't determine what we are? God is the Cause, and we are His effect. Nothing can change that. Nothing we have done makes any difference to the truth. The truth simply shines forth, waiting for us to acknowledge that this is so. "Cause and its effects are indistinguishable," (W.326.1.5) meaning we simply cannot be distinguished from our Source. We have all of God's attributes. We are divine beings with the power to create the same as His power to create. When I join with a brother or sister and connect at a deep level, experiencing the joy, peace, and compassion of true joining, I know that it is not Sarah's personality, the dream figure, that can do anything. It is the truth of the Self, shining through this body and used by Spirit as a communication device. This requires me to surrender my way, my control, and my defenses. The connection between two souls is truly the power of divinity shining through the eyes. The awareness that sees through you is the same awareness that sees through my eyes.
In our experience on this earth, we can be clear mirrors, reflecting Heaven. "Your plan I follow here, and at the end I know that You will gather Your effects into the tranquil Heaven of Your Love, where earth will vanish, and all separate thoughts unite in glory as the Son of God." (W.326.1.8) While we seem to be here, we have just one function, which is forgiveness, until we come to true perception and the real world. In the end, there will be no more need to be in this earthly classroom any longer, and we will then disappear into God. "Let us today behold earth disappear, at first transformed, and then forgiven, fade entirely into God's holy Will." (W.326.2.1) In other words, when we come to the end of our journey here, our experience is transformed into the happy dream because our mind is now the clear reflection of God's Love. We are then lifted up to Heaven as God takes the Last Step. That is the case when our unhealed thoughts are all brought to truth. Now our worldly classroom is no longer needed.
Today, we ask our Father to help us to know that we can never leave Him. Let us use every opportunity to watch our thoughts and challenge them so we don't act on them when they come from anger, judgment, frustration, superiority, worry, and anxiety. We acknowledge and feel the pain of our experiences in the world, but wewillingly give up the idea that trying to change or control anything will bring peace. All this does is cover over the unhealed pain that we are trying to distract ourselves from. Denying and repressing the pain, in the desire to be positive, will not help. It must be investigated so we can uncover the beliefs we are holding and give them over to the Holy Spirit for healing. It is all part of the mind training that brings us back to the Self we are.

Chapter Thirty One
The Simplicity of Salvation
CHAPTER 31 IV, 33-42 Voice and Music by Martin Weber, CIMS SonShip Radio
33 There is a tendency to think the world can offer consolation and escape from problems which its purpose is to
keep. Why should this be? Because it is a place where choice among illusions seems to be the
only choice. And you are in control of outcomes of your choosing. Thus you think within the narrow band from birth to death a little time is given you to use for you alone, a time when everyone conflicts with you, but you can choose which road will lead you out of conflict and away from difficulties which concern you not. Yet they
are your concern. How then can you escape from them by leaving them behind? What must go with you, you will take with you whatever road you choose to walk along.
34
Real choice is no illusion. But the world has none to offer. All its roads but lead to disappointment, nothingness, and death. There
is no choice in its alternatives. Seek not escape from problems here. The world was made that problems could not
be escaped. Be not deceived by all the different names its roads are given. They have but one end. And each is but the means to gain that end, for it is here that all its roads will lead, however differently they seem to start, however differently they seem to go. Their end is certain, for there is no choice among them. All of them will lead to death. On some you travel gaily for a while before the bleakness enters. And on some the thorns are felt at once. The choice is not
what will the ending be but
when it comes.
35 There is no choice where every end is sure. Perhaps you would prefer to try them all before you really learn they are but one. The roads this world can offer seem to be quite large in number, but the time must come when everyone begins to see how like they are to one another. Men have died on seeing this because they saw no way except the pathways offered by the world. And learning they led nowhere, lost their hope. And yet this was the time they could have learned their greatest lesson. All must reach this point and go beyond it. It is true indeed there is no choice at all within the world. But this is not the lesson in itself. The lesson has a purpose, and in
this you come to understand what it is
for.
36 Why would you seek to try another road, another person, or another place when you have learned the way the lesson starts but do not yet perceive what it is for? Its purpose is the
answer to the search that all must undertake who still believe there is another answer to be found. Learn now, without despair, there is no hope of answer in the world. But do not judge the lesson which is but
begun with this. Seek not another signpost in the world which seems to point to still another road. No longer look for hope where there is none. Make fast your learning
now, and understand you but waste time unless you go beyond what you have learned to what is yet to learn. For from this lowest point will learning lead to heights of happiness in which you see the purpose of the lesson shining clear, and perfectly within your learning grasp.
37 Who would be willing to be turned away from all the roadways of the world unless he understood their real futility? Is it not needful that he should begin with this, to seek another way instead? For while he sees a choice where there is none, what power of decision can he use? The great release of power must begin with learning where it really has a
use. And what decision has power if it be applied in situations without choice?
38 The learning that the world can offer but one choice, no matter what its form may be, is the beginning of acceptance that there is a
real alternative instead. To fight against this step is to defeat your purpose here. You did not come to learn to find a road the world does not contain. The search for different pathways in the world is but the search for different forms of truth. And this would
keep the truth from being reached.
39 Think not that happiness is ever found by following a road
away from it. This makes no sense and
cannot be the way. To you who seem to find this course to be too difficult to learn, let me repeat that to achieve a goal you must proceed in its direction,
not away from it. And every road that leads the other way will not advance the purpose to be found. If
this be difficult to understand, then
is this course impossible to learn. But only then. For otherwise, it is a simple teaching in the obvious.
40 There
is a choice which you have power to make when you have seen the real alternatives. Until that point is reached, you
have no choice, and you can but decide how you would choose the better to deceive yourself again. This course attempts to teach no more than that the power of decision cannot lie in choosing different forms of what is still the
same illusion and the
same mistake. All choices in the world depend on this---you choose between your brother and yourself, and you will gain as much as he will lose, and what you lose is what is given him. How utterly opposed to truth is this, when the lesson's purpose is to teach that what your brother loses
you have lost and what he gains is what is given
you.
41 He has not left His Thoughts! But you forgot His Presence and remembered not His Love. No pathway in the world can lead to Him, nor any worldly goal is one with His. What road in all the world will lead within, when every road was made to separate the journey from the purpose it
must have unless it be but futile wandering? All roads that lead away from what you are will lead you to confusion and despair. Yet has He never left His Thoughts to die, without their Source forever in themselves. He has not left His Thoughts! He could no more depart from them than they could keep Him out. In unity with Him do they abide, and in their Oneness both are kept complete.
42 There
is no road that leads away from Him. A journey from
yourself does not exist. How foolish and insane it is to think that there could be a road with such an aim! Where could it go? And how could you be made to travel on it, walking there without your own reality at one with you? Forgive yourself your madness and forget all senseless journeys and all goal-less aims. They have no meaning. You can not escape from what you are. For God
is merciful and did not let His Son abandon Him. For what He is, be thankful, for in that is your escape from madness and from death. Nowhere but where He is can
you be found. There
is no path that does not lead to Him.
